If you are pregnant or have recently had a baby, you have probably researched breast pumps. Even if you plan to breastfeed, having a breast pump in your hand can be a good idea if the latch does not come on immediately. Some parents pump at the same time as formula feeding or breastfeeding, others pump exclusively, while others may want to pump occasionally to set up a breast milk storage in the freezer over time. If you plan to stay away from your baby for more than a few hours – maybe if you need to go back to an office or plan a weekend getaway – having a pump is a great way to get your baby’s milk out. to drink it later.

Types of breastfeeding

There are different types of pumps — electric, manual, hands-free, cordless, and hospital-grade.

For Parents Who Will Pump Frequently, Consider Getting an Electric Pump: “Parents should look for a high quality, dual electric pump,” says Chrisie Rosenthal, Relationship Advisor and Certified International Lactation Consultant with The Lactation Network.

“A high quality dual electric pump is suitable for most pumping parents,” says Rosenthal. “However, there are times when a hospital grade pump is more appropriate, including pumping while the baby is in the ICU, with multiple, very damaged nipples and / or working to increase milk supply. “Hospital quality pumps are stronger, gentler and more efficient at removing milk.”

When you’re not at home, a wireless option may be your best bet. “Sometimes parents go back to work where it is very difficult to make scheduled pump breaks (for example, a surgeon) and a portable pump (like Elvie or Willow) that fits their bra and is completely wireless, allowing them to continue to work, “adds Rosenthal.

Manual is what it sounds like – it has no engines or technology to help. Some people prefer this, especially when they are in an unexpected situation and their breasts are full of milk or when there is no power source (such as in a car or mall). And some people like hand-free pumps for multi-task situations or when they want to be discreet.

Rosenthal also notes that there is a federal law that requires employers to provide pump or nurse breaks as often as needed. Many insurers will also cover the cost of a breast pump (and / or allow you to use HSA dollars), so contact your provider.

The Final Speech

Rosenthal recommends that you buy the pump in the third trimester, giving you time to wash, install and familiarize yourself with the pump before your baby is born.

Shapiro mentions the obvious but forgotten: “Your hands are fantastic because they are free, sensitive, there at all times and more effective when it comes to removing colostrum or quick easy pumps on the go.”
